postgresql 在等待服務器啓動時超時

如圖所示

可參考博客:https://blog.csdn.net/my_name_nb/article/details/85237718

對於9.6及以前版本,工具命令pg_resetwal 叫 pg_resetxlog,它的本職工作是清理不需要的WAL文件, 但除此以外還能幹點別的。

進入postgresql安裝路徑下的 bin 文件夾,在這裏打開命令行,執行下面的命令:

.\pg_resetxlog.exe -f ..\data

在日誌重置後,再嘗試啓動數據庫。即:進入postgresql安裝路徑下的 bin 文件夾,在這裏打開命令行,執行下面的命令:

.\pg_ctl start -D ..\data